Best Schools in Alta, CA
Alta, CA has a total of 5 schools including 2 high schools, 2 middle schools and 1 elementary schools. A total of 2,898 students attend Alta, CA schools. On average, schools in Alta score 43%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 43%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Alta meet expectations.

Community Factors
Alta, CA has a total population of 724 with 11%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 98%, and 36%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
